Psalm chapter 117

1
Praise the LORD, all nations! Praise him, all peoples!
2
His love for us is strong, and his faithfulness is eternal. Praise the LORD!

2 John chapter 1

1
From the Elder--- To the dear Lady and to her children, whom I truly love. And I am not the only one, but all who know the truth love you,
2
because the truth remains in us and will be with us forever.
3
May God the Father and Jesus Christ, the Father's Son, give us grace, mercy, and peace; may they be ours in truth and love.
4
How happy I was to find that some of your children live in the truth, just as the Father commanded us.
5
And so I ask you, dear Lady: let us all love one another. This is no new command I am writing you; it is the command which we have had from the beginning.
6
This love I speak of means that we must live in obedience to God's commands. The command, as you have all heard from the beginning, is that you must all live in love.
7
Many deceivers have gone out over the world, people who do not acknowledge that Jesus Christ came as a human being. Such a person is a deceiver and the Enemy of Christ.
8
Be on your guard, then, so that you will not lose what we have worked for, but will receive your reward in full.
9
Anyone who does not stay with the teaching of Christ, but goes beyond it, does not have God. Whoever does stay with the teaching has both the Father and the Son.
10
So then, if some come to you who do not bring this teaching, do not welcome them in your homes; do not even say, "Peace be with you."
11
For anyone who wishes them peace becomes their partner in the evil things they do.
12
I have so much to tell you, but I would rather not do it with paper and ink; instead, I hope to visit you and talk with you personally, so that we shall be completely happy.
13
The children of your dear Sister send you their greetings.

3 John chapter 1

1
From the Elder--- To my dear Gaius, whom I truly love.
2
My dear friend, I pray that everything may go well with you and that you may be in good health---as I know you are well in spirit.
3
I was so happy when some Christians arrived and told me how faithful you are to the truth---just as you always live in the truth.
4
Nothing makes me happier than to hear that my children live in the truth.
5
My dear friend, you are so faithful in the work you do for other Christians, even when they are strangers.
6
They have spoken to the church here about your love. Please help them to continue their trip in a way that will please God.
7
For they set out on their trip in the service of Christ without accepting any help from unbelievers.
8
We Christians, then, must help these people, so that we may share in their work for the truth.
9
I wrote a short letter to the church; but Diotrephes, who likes to be their leader, will not pay any attention to what I say.
10
When I come, then, I will bring up everything he has done: the terrible things he says about us and the lies he tells! But that is not enough for him; he will not receive the Christians when they come, and even stops those who want to receive them and tries to drive them out of the church!
11
My dear friend, do not imitate what is bad, but imitate what is good. Whoever does good belongs to God; whoever does what is bad has not seen God.
12
Everyone speaks well of Demetrius; truth itself speaks well of him. And we add our testimony, and you know that what we say is true.
13
I have so much to tell you, but I do not want to do it with pen and ink.
14
I hope to see you soon, and then we will talk personally. (1:15) Peace be with you. All your friends send greetings. Greet all our friends personally.
